package org.jivesoftware.smackx.eme;
import static org.junit.jupiter.api.Assertions.assertEquals;
import static org.junit.jupiter.api.Assertions.assertFalse;
import static org.junit.jupiter.api.Assertions.assertNull;
import static org.junit.jupiter.api.Assertions.assertTrue;
import java.util.List;
import org.jivesoftware.smack.packet.ExtensionElement;
import org.jivesoftware.smack.packet.Message;
import org.jivesoftware.smack.packet.MessageBuilder;
import org.jivesoftware.smack.packet.StanzaBuilder;
import org.jivesoftware.smack.test.util.SmackTestSuite;
import org.jivesoftware.smackx.eme.element.ExplicitMessageEncryptionElement;
import org.junit.jupiter.api.Test;
public class ExplicitMessageEncryptionElementTest extends SmackTestSuite {
@Test
public void addToMessageTest() {
Message message = StanzaBuilder.buildMessage().build();
// Check inital state (no elements)
assertNull(ExplicitMessageEncryptionElement.from(message));
assertFalse(ExplicitMessageEncryptionElement.hasProtocol(message,
ExplicitMessageEncryptionElement.ExplicitMessageEncryptionProtocol.omemoVAxolotl));
List<ExtensionElement> extensions = message.getExtensions();
assertEquals(0, extensions.size());
MessageBuilder messageBuilder = StanzaBuilder.buildMessage();
// Add OMEMO
ExplicitMessageEncryptionElement.set(messageBuilder,
ExplicitMessageEncryptionElement.ExplicitMessageEncryptionProtocol.omemoVAxolotl);
message = messageBuilder.build();
extensions = message.getExtensions();
assertEquals(1, extensions.size());
assertTrue(ExplicitMessageEncryptionElement.hasProtocol(message,
ExplicitMessageEncryptionElement.ExplicitMessageEncryptionProtocol.omemoVAxolotl));
assertTrue(ExplicitMessageEncryptionElement.hasProtocol(message,
ExplicitMessageEncryptionElement.ExplicitMessageEncryptionProtocol.omemoVAxolotl.getNamespace()));
assertFalse(ExplicitMessageEncryptionElement.hasProtocol(message,
ExplicitMessageEncryptionElement.ExplicitMessageEncryptionProtocol.openpgpV0));
assertFalse(ExplicitMessageEncryptionElement.hasProtocol(message,
ExplicitMessageEncryptionElement.ExplicitMessageEncryptionProtocol.openpgpV0.getNamespace()));
ExplicitMessageEncryptionElement.set(messageBuilder,
ExplicitMessageEncryptionElement.ExplicitMessageEncryptionProtocol.openpgpV0);
message = messageBuilder.build();
extensions = message.getExtensions();
assertEquals(2, extensions.size());
assertTrue(ExplicitMessageEncryptionElement.hasProtocol(message,
ExplicitMessageEncryptionElement.ExplicitMessageEncryptionProtocol.openpgpV0));
assertTrue(ExplicitMessageEncryptionElement.hasProtocol(message,
ExplicitMessageEncryptionElement.ExplicitMessageEncryptionProtocol.omemoVAxolotl));
// Check, if adding additional OMEMO wont add another element
ExplicitMessageEncryptionElement.set(messageBuilder,
ExplicitMessageEncryptionElement.ExplicitMessageEncryptionProtocol.omemoVAxolotl);
message = messageBuilder.build();
extensions = message.getExtensions();
assertEquals(2, extensions.size());
}
}
